December is the month when one day is set aside to honour all those who give up a significant portion of their free time to lend a helping hand or go the extra mile with their service without compensation. Volunteering is one of the most important ways to affect social, environmental, and economic change because it can permanently alter people’s thoughts, attitudes, and actions. People become agents of change and equal partners in achieving local, national, and international progress toward long-term human development.

This year, NWAMI International Malta (NIM) celebrated International Volunteers Day by recognising its volunteers and professionals for their outstanding and selfless contributions to reducing social exclusion, combating racism, and working together to promote inclusive and sustainable communities. It was decided to combine the occasion of the UN International Volunteers Day, which is usually celebrated on December 5th, with a celebration for the Festive Season, which took place on December 21st.
